    I just thought I'd throw this out and hear other admin's experiences. I realized early on that although forum providers tend to think of themselves as providing information about a topic to their users, what the users really want is to go on about themselves. :) They like polls and requests for their opinions. I believe they come back more often to see what others said about their opinions, more than to see the opinions of others. :D

    Things that not only attract but attach them to the site is not the topic, it's playing with their own avatars, signatures and profile pages. Me-centered, my-image functionality. I know a lot of the 'bells & whistles' extras are things admins don't always enable because they don't want to provide the site storage and/or fool with moderating inappropriate content or maintaining size/space limits. But I promise that quite a few people will return sooner to tinker with the colors in their profile or upload a new avatar than they will to read more technical information. That leads to posting time on a visit they might otherwise not have made.

    I'm sure there are some sites with members who don't care about that stuff. But if your site is dedicated to anything that is part of a user's public image to the part of the world they care about - cars, game characters, gardens - they would love to build a visual image for themselves as part of their forum experience. And show it off by posting.

    It's been said - don't worry about what other people are thinking about you, because they're actually thinking about themselves. :cool:

    Oh and ... making those extras visible to all but only available to those with paid memberships can encourage people to fork over for the paid privileges. Honest, there are people who will pay so they can customize their profile page when they won't to see more on-topic forums. :D
